46 GIBSON 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the City of Bristol local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 46 GIBSON ROAD sales from September 2005 and July 2015 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the September 2005 sale was for 92%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 92% above the HPI over time, until the July 2015 sale, where it rises to 100%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 100% above the HPI.

What might 46 GIBSON ROAD be worth now?

46 GIBSON ROAD might now be worth an estimated £735,394.

This is based on house price inflation of 60.6%, between July 2015 and June 2025, for terraced houses, in the City of Bristol local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 60.6%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 46 GIBSON ROAD of £458,000 on 2nd July 2015. For the value to have increased from £458,000 to £735,394 over the ten years and one month to June 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 46 GIBSON 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for terraced houses in the City of Bristol local authority area.
  • The July 2015 sale price of £458,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 46 GIBSON ROAD has not materially changed since July 2015.

46 GIBSON ROAD: Plot and Title Map

46 GIBSON 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.022 of an acre, or 88m². The below map shows the location of 46 GIBSON 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 46 GIBSON 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
